DUE WEST, S.C. – The Erskine College men's soccer team (5-0, 5-0 CC) continued their perfect start to the 2021 season with a 3-0 victory over Emmanuel College (2-3, 2-3 CC) behind second-half goals from
Isaac White,
Dennis Cole, and
Eythor Adalsteinsson on Sunday afternoon at Huggins Field.

THE SERIES
Erskine now holds a narrow 4-3-1 advantage all-time against the Lions and have won two straight against Emmanuel.
THE MATCH
Erskine dominated possession throughout the first half and tallied nine shots to Emmanuel's one but were unable to find a breakthrough the opening period as the match went into the half scoreless. The Fleet continued to control the match and were finally rewarded in the 60th minute when the ball ricocheted off an Emmanuel player to an open
Isaac White, who fired a half-volley into the side netting as he got Erskine on the board for the second consecutive week. Six minutes later,
Jordi Navio Sanchez broke away down the right flank and found
Dennis Cole, who's glancing header nestled into the back of the net to double the Fleet lead. Then,Â
Eythor Adalsteinsson sealed the Erskine win in the 74th minute when he buried away a goalmouth scramble from three yards out. The Fleet have now outscored their opponents 16 to 0 this season and are the only team in the Conference Carolinas to not concede a goal this year.

MAN OF THE MATCH
Dennis Cole tallied a team-high five shots, two of which were on target, including a 66th minute goal that gave Erskine a 2-0 lead.
